Evening Republican, Volume 14, Number 72, Rensselaer, Jasper County, 25 March 1910 — Marriage Licenses. [ARTICLE]

Marriage Licenses.

March 24th.—James F. Swaim, born Blackford county, Ind., Dec. 10, 1854, present residence Union township, Jasper county, Ind., occupation farmer, second marriage, first having been dissolved by death, Feb. 4, 1904, and Mary E. Galbraith, born White county, Ind., Dec. 19, 1859, present residence Rensselaer, occupation housekeeper, second marriage, first dissolved by divorce Feb. 16, 1905.
